Assessing Your Home's Solar Potential



Before diving right into solar panel setup, you need to analyze your home's solar capacity. Beginning by checking your roofing's positioning and incline; south-facing roofing systems generally catch one of the most sunlight.



Seek any type of obstructions, like trees or tall buildings, that could cast darkness on your panels. These can dramatically minimize energy manufacturing. Consider your local environment also; warm locations generate far better outcomes than continually gloomy areas.

Next off, review your power demands and usage patterns to establish the amount of panels you'll call for. You might likewise intend to utilize on-line solar calculators or seek advice from a professional to get a more clear picture.

Zoning Regulation Conformity



When taking into consideration solar panel installment, comprehending zoning laws and regional regulations is vital to ensuring a smooth process.

Prior to making any kind of choices, you ought to consult your city government or zoning workplace to discover any limitations that might put on your property. These legislations can determine where you can put your solar panels, how tall they can be, and whether you need additional authorizations.

Know that some neighborhoods or property owners' associations might have their very own regulations regarding solar power systems. By familiarizing yourself with these policies ahead of time, you can stay clear of possible fines or expensive modifications later on.

Inevitably, following zoning laws establishes a solid structure for your solar job, guaranteeing it straightens with community standards.

Exploring Financial Incentives and Tax Obligation Credit Histories



Prior to you dedicate to installing solar panels, it's important to explore the monetary incentives and tax credit scores offered to you. Federal and state governments often offer significant tax credit ratings to counter setup expenses.

For instance, the government solar tax credit report can cover a portion of your expenses, enabling you to save thousands. In addition, lots of states offer rebates or gives to encourage solar adoption, which can better lower your first investment.

Utility companies may additionally have motivation programs that award you for generating solar energy. Research these choices extensively and talk to a tax obligation expert to optimize your savings.

Setup Kind Choices



Picking the appropriate installment kind for solar panels can substantially affect your system's efficiency and performance. You'll typically experience 2 major alternatives: roof-mounted and ground-mounted systems.

Roof-mounted panels are usually the best option for property owners, as they make use of existing space and can be more economical to install. Nevertheless, if your roof covering isn't ideal-- possibly as a result of shading or structural problems-- ground-mounted systems may be the far better choice.

They allow for ideal positioning, making best use of sunshine exposure. In addition, you can change their angle to improve performance.

Prior to deciding, think about aspects like offered room, budget plan, and regional policies. By assessing these choices very carefully, you'll guarantee your solar panel installment satisfies your energy needs successfully.

Visual Considerations



While functionality is vital, appearances shouldn't be ignored when picking solar panels for your home. You desire panels that not only work successfully but also match your home's layout.

Think about the shade and size of the solar panels; black panels usually mix perfectly with dark roofing systems, while blue panels might stand apart much more. Check into choices like building-integrated photovoltaics (BIPV) that replace typical roofing materials, using a smooth appearance.

You can also check out solar shingles, which mimic common roofing and can enhance visual appeal. Don't neglect to examine the layout and positioning of the panels to maximize both effectiveness and visual consistency.

Inevitably, striking the right balance between efficiency and aesthetics will certainly make your solar investment a lot more gratifying.
